The World Bank today announced the appointment of Professor of Energy Daniel M. Kammen of the University of California, Berkeley as the organization’s Chief Technical Specialist for Renewable Energy and Energy Efficiency. This is a new position created to provide strategic leadership on the policy, technical, and operational fronts. The aim is to enhance the operational impact of the Bank’s renewable energy and energy efficiency activities while expanding the institution’s role as an enabler of global dialogue on moving energy development to a cleaner and more sustainable pathway.

Imagine you insulate your loft. Your heating bill decreases drastically. What do you do with the money? You may spend it on buying double-glazed windows. But you might also use it to go on holiday to the Caribbean, losing some or all of what you saved in carbon emissions.

If laptop users were willing to pay an extra $2 to upgrade their power-supply units, the world could save more than 200 million tonnes of carbon a year, according to a leading component supplier in Taiwan.

Recent analysis by reveals most of the easy carbon credit projects are already being availed and chances are high that such low-price credits will diminish sharply in future. Afterwards, greater efforts and higher investments would have to be put in to gain carbon credits.

Up till now, most cheap credits have come mainly from elimination of two kinds of waste gases, and . These two gases have a greater impact on global warming as compared to carbon dioxide. Due to this larger scale of emissions reductions, low-investment projects have resulted in cheaper carbon credits. However, since , future projects would have to earn credits through renewable energy and energy efficiency. This may result in at least a fivefold increase in project costs, which would eventually raise the price of carbon.
It seems that opposition against coal power plants is gaining momentum. We reported earlier that the UK government is under pressure to take strict action against coal-fired plants and now it looks like US coal plants are having a tough time as well.
NRG Texas LLC, a subsidiary of had come under fire for wanting to add a third plant to its Limestone Station near Houston. Initially, the Texas Clean Air Cities Coalition and the were planning to thwart its expansion plans. But now wherein the power generator will go ahead with the third unit and
Among other measures, NRG will offset or sequester fifty per cent of the additional unit’s carbon emissions; invest in solar energy project or energy-efficiency projects in Texas and reduce water usage at the new unit by sixty per cent.
Jim Marston of Environmental Defense Fund applauded NRG’s efforts, he said :
“Offsets, such as the projects that NRG has committed to invest in, are a low-cost way to get the large reductions in greenhouse gases that are necessary to prevent catastrophic impacts of global warming..”
